Cardinals




These are the first photos of the pair of cardinals that have come to my feeder. I hope to see more of them. I think this is my new favorite bird. I love the color. One thing I have read about cardinals is the average life span is 15 years. WOW! To learn more about cardinals click here.

Heated Birdbath

I had some great advice from a fellow blogger regarding how to keep my heated birdbath from freezing over. Please check out his blog here. I put my birdbath at an angle and that has worked so far for me, but our temperatures have been warmer. I received this birdbath from my husband for Christmas and it has been so much fun to watch the birds.

Dark-eyed Junco

My flower beds are under a quilt of snow, so I am learning about birds. I believe this is a male dark-eyed junco. Please correct me if I am wrong.

With this new interest of mine comes a few problems. 1st one is these beautiful birds are hard to photograph, because it is dark when I leave for work and dark when I get home. 2nd problem is these cold temps. I received a heated birdbath for Christmas and it has been freezing up solid.
